electrical · filed 08/08/2022

There have been two complete failures of the control module /screen in the center dash of the vehicle which operates all vehicle features and some key safety features. The screen simply ceases operation and shuts down all controls for the vehicle. The first incident occurred shortly after purchasing the vehicle new in June 2022 and then again on 8/7/22

electrical · filed 05/23/2023

Upon starting my vehicle today the center screen did not power on. The vehicle displayed several messages indicating various safety features were unavailable, including blind spot assist, lane keeping assist, parking assist, etc. Additionally, the exterior cameras (e.g., reverse camera) were inoperable as well.
